Other Oracle distributions I have downloaded from otn provide multiple disk images of the "correct" size. During the install you are prompted to change cds. This is much better from the user perspective. During an emergency situation requiring a re-install are you going to want to spend the time creating the staging area? What you propose is the only solution I can think of, I'm just grumpy about it.
